Avastin: its side effects overweigh its anti-cancer efficacy
in human trials!

That's the July 20th verdict of an FDA advisory panel, whose 12-1 vote urges the FDA
to remove breast cancer from the list of approved uses of the Roche/Genentech drug "Avastin",
a monoclonal antibody against VEGF, according to Washington Post (August 16) , Furthermore,
Avastin is among the most expensive anti-cancer drugs, costing US$8,000 monthly per patient.
Currently Avastin is in clinical trials for several other tumors such as colon,
lung, and kidney cancers as well as brain tumors such as glioma and NF2 tumors.
